An apartment on the top floor: the top floor can be a dream, but it can also be hell

The article discusses the pros and cons of living in the highest floors of buildings, commonly referred to as 'mansard' apartments. It highlights both advantages such as peace, views, and reduced noise from below, alongside challenges like heat in summer, cold in winter, roof issues, and higher costs. The piece presents varied experiences, including a person who moved down due to excessive noise but found greater comfort in a well-insulated apartment. It also mentions concerns about poorly maintained roofs and the importance of checking insulation, facade quality, windows, and other factors before purchasing such property. The article concludes by emphasizing that life at the top can be idyllic or a costly mistake depending on these conditions.
